#include <stdio.h>
#include <math.h>
#include "windows.h"
void NumberOfDaffodils();
void PalindromicString();
int main() {
}
void PalindromicString() {
char str[10] = "abcdeedcba";
for (int i = 0; i < 5; ++i) {
if (str[i] != str[9 - i]) {
puts("这个字符串不是回文串");
break;
} else if (i == 4) {
puts("这个字符串是回文串");
}
}
}
void NumberOfDaffodils() {
int n;
printf("输入范围值");
scanf("%d", &n);
int b = 0, t = 0, p = 0;
for (int i = 100; i < n; i++) {
b = i / 100;
t = i % 100 / 10;
p = i % 10;
if (i == pow(b, 3) + pow(t, 3) + pow(p, 3)) {
printf("%d\n", i);
}
}
}